Indicators Your Deck Needs Stain Application

How can a property owner know when their deck is in need of staining? There are multiple indicators that can help recognize this necessity. First, the wood may look dull or stained, shedding its bright hue over time. Second, if water droplets no longer bead on the surface and instead absorb, this indicates the protective coating has deteriorated. Third, signs of fungal growth or mold can show water absorption, which often stems from poor protection. Additionally, cracks or wood damage in the wood surface may signal decay, making it more vulnerable to wear. Homeowners should also think about the timeline of the existing stain; if it's been several years since the last application, it may be worth reconsidering. Consistent monitoring of these indicators can help maintain the deck's integrity and extend its lifespan.

Examining Formats of Deck Stains for Your Home

Homeowners possess many options to enhance their outdoor spaces with deck stains. Generally, stains fall into three categories: transparent, semi-transparent, and solid stains. Transparent stains provide minimal color and let the natural wood grain be visible, perfect for achieving a natural appearance. Semi-transparent options give more color and UV protection while yet show the wood's texture. Solid stains, meanwhile, resemble paint and fully cover the wood, which makes them appropriate for older or aged decks requiring a fresh look.

Also, property owners may select between water-based and oil-based formulas. Oil-based finishes sink in thoroughly, delivering durability, while water-based finishes dry faster and are easier to clean up. Understanding these options allows homeowners to choose the appropriate type of stain customized to their deck condition and desired appearance, guaranteeing a attractive and durable result.

Preparing The Deck Surface by cleaning and smoothing the area

Preparing the deck surface is a important step in the stain application, ensuring ideal bonding and a durable finish. This preparation involves several essential actions. First, the deck should be completely cleaned to remove dirt, mold, and old stain remnants, typically needing a power washer or deck cleaning solution. Next, any deteriorated or decaying boards need to be replaced to prevent future issues. Surface sanding can even out uneven spots and help the stain penetrate more efficiently. It's essential to allow the deck to dry completely following cleaning and sanding before putting on any stain. Proper preparation not only enhances the appearance of the deck but also extends the lifespan of the stain, rendering it a vital aspect of the overall process.

Selecting The Proper Stain

How can one determine the best stain for a deck? To start, it is important to take into account the type of wood, since different woods soak in stains differently. For example, softwoods like pine often call for a different stain than hardwoods such as cedar or redwood. Then, one should examine the desired finish, which includes transparent to solid colors, depending on design considerations and maintenance factors. Moreover, climate plays a important role; certain stains offer enhanced UV shielding, while others are formulated for moisture resistance. Lastly, reading product labels for durability and longevity can aid decisions. Ultimately, selecting the right stain involves balancing these considerations to improve both the deck’s appearance and its lifespan.

Application Strategies Outlined

Perfecting the application methods of deck staining ensures a perfect finish and long-lasting safeguarding. Experts normally start by thoroughly washing the deck to eliminate dirt, mildew, and old stain. After allowing it to dry, they evaluate the wood's condition before applying a premium wood stain. Using tools such as brushes, rollers, or sprayers, they ensure uniform application, with brushes often preferred for intricate areas. The application process commonly involves following the wood grain of the wood, enabling better absorption. Several light layers, rather than one thick layer, improve durability and appearance. Finally, a properly scheduled curing period allows adequate curing, safeguarding the deck from the elements. These meticulous techniques are essential for achieving optimal outcomes in deck staining.

Notable Problems to Evade When Staining Your Deck

Many property owners undervalue the significance of adequate readiness and method when it comes to staining their decks. A frequent error is neglecting to clean the surface thoroughly. Dirt, mildew, and old stain residues can impede adhesion, leading to peeling and irregular color. Additionally, many ignore the significance of selecting the right weather conditions; staining in direct sunlight or high humidity can impede drying and damage the finish.

A typical mistake is putting on too much stain in one coat, which can result in a sticky, uneven surface. It's also important to prevent selecting the improper applicator; brushes or rollers made for specific stains guarantee even distribution. Finally, not testing the stain on a small area can lead to unexpected outcomes. By recognizing and preventing these pitfalls, homeowners can achieve a beautiful, lasting finish for their decks.

Caring for Your Deck After Staining to Ensure Longevity

Longevity in deck aesthetics and durability depends upon effective maintenance post staining. Regular upkeep is necessary to retain the protective layer and visual appeal. First and foremost, a routine cleaning regimen should be initiated, using a mild soap solution and a soft-bristle brush to clear away dirt, debris, and mildew. This process should happen at least twice a year, particularly prior to seasonal changes.

In addition, homeowners should inspect the deck for signs of damage or wear, addressing any issues promptly to prevent further decline. Reapplying a quality wood sealer every 2 to 3 years can greatly extend the durability of the stain. It is also prudent to refrain from placing objects and furniture onto the deck surface for sustained periods, as they can trap moisture and lead to mold emergence. By adhering to these restoration practices, homeowners can validate their deck continues as a beautiful and functional outdoor space for years to come.

What Is the Typical Lifespan of Deck Staining Before Reapplication Is Required?

Deck staining typically preserves its finish for one to three years, affected by factors including climate, wood type, and upkeep. Routine monitoring and proper maintenance can boost how long the stain lasts significantly.

Which Time of Year Is Best for Deck Staining?

The ideal time of year for deck staining is spring or early fall. During these times, temperatures are moderate, allowing for ideal application and drying conditions, which boosts the durability and performance of the stain.
